Edwina Preston is a Melbourne-based writer and musician. She is the author of a biography of Australian artist Howard Arkley, Not Just a Suburban Boy and the novels The Inheritance of Ivorie Hammer and Bad Art Mother. Her writing and reviews have appeared in The Age, The Australian, Sydney Morning Herald, Heat, Island and Griffith Review.

Edwina has played in Melbourne bands ATOM, Harry Howard and the NDE and Duet. She has performed alongside Lydia Lunch, Mick Harvey, JP Shilo, Kid Congo, Bobby Gillespie and others, in Australia and overseas. She features on keyboards and vocals on the recording of Kid Congo and the NDE's Live in St Kilda, Red Records, 2022. Preston began her career as a spoken word artist and has most recently contributed her spoken word to David Bridie's It's Been A Long Time Since Our Last Correspondence.
